One of the most widely used platforms to share videos is Facebook. In this step-by-step guide, we will walk you through the process of posting a video on Facebook.
Step 1: Accessing Facebook
To start, open your preferred web browser and go to www.facebook.com. If you already have a Facebook account, log in using your email address or phone number and your password. If you don’t have an account, you can sign up for free by following the prompts on the homepage.
Step 2: Navigating to the Video Upload Section
Once you are logged in, you will find yourself on your Facebook homepage. At the top of the page, locate the status update box, which usually says, “What’s on your mind?” Click on the box to expand it and reveal more options.
Step 3: Uploading Your Video
Within the expanded status update box, you will see several icons, including a camera icon. Clicking on this camera icon will prompt a pop-up window asking you to select the video file you wish to upload. Browse your computer’s files and select the video you want to share.
Step 4: Customizing Video Settings
Once you have selected the video you wish to upload, Facebook will start processing it. While it is being processed, you can customize various settings for your video. You can add a description, tag friends, add a location, and choose the privacy settings. If you want the video to be seen by a limited audience, select the appropriate privacy settings.
Step 5: Adding Captions or Subtitles (Optional)
If you want to make your video more accessible and inclusive, you can add captions or subtitles. Facebook offers an automatic captioning feature, which you can enable by clicking on the “Generate” option located below the video. These automated captions may not be 100% accurate, so review them and edit if necessary.
Step 6: Publishing Your Video
After customizing the settings and adding any captions, subtitles, or tags, it’s time to publish your video. Click on the “Post” button to share your video on your Facebook timeline. Depending on the size and length of your video, it may take a few moments to upload.
Congratulations! You have successfully posted a video on Facebook. Your video will now be visible to your friends or the selected audience, depending on your chosen privacy settings.
Tips for Better Video Sharing on Facebook:
– Compress your video: Large video files may take longer to upload and load for viewers. Consider compressing your videos beforehand.
– Optimize for mobile: Remember that a large portion of Facebook users access the platform via mobile devices. Ensure your video is mobile-friendly and can be easily viewed on smaller screens.
– Engage with your audience: Once your video is posted, engage with your friends’ comments, respond to questions, and encourage dialogue around your video content.
